Try |gamma| to be 0.9545 what is SWR?
Try |gamma| to be 1 what is SWR?
just calculate them.
Let me make them for you:
if |gamma| is 0.9545 then SWR is 43.
if |gamma| is 1 then SWR is infinit.
So SWR maximum can be up to infinit.
